Marketing for Property
When marketing yourself for Below Market Value properties or indeed any type of property investment it is important that you have a number of different strategies. Here are just a few to get you going:
1. Estate Agents. Here is where most people tend to give up. They go into an estate agents', they will ask for some cheap deals, and they will be politely shown the door. Or they will be shown overpriced properties which do not fit their criteria. It is important that you start to build on-going relationships with estate agents so that they begin to trust you. Then they will know that when a good quality deal comes through you will be in a position to take it.
2. Leafleting. Again, this is where a lot of people tend to give up or not get it right. It is important that you are targeting the right - and specific- areas with regard to the type of property you are looking for and also that you are doing it on a consistent basis ie: that you are not just a one-hit wonder. It is also very important to test and measure the headline and content of your leaflet on an on-going basis.
